Understanding the Benefits and Options for Window Upgrades
Upgrading windows in a home or commercial space is a considerable financial investment that offers various benefits, from enhancing energy efficiency to improving visual appeal. This article explores the various kinds of window upgrades, their advantages, and factors to consider for house owners and residential or commercial property supervisors wanting to update their windows.
Benefits of Upgrading Windows
When thinking about a window upgrade, it is necessary to comprehend the possible benefits it presents:

Energy Efficiency: Modern windows typically feature innovative insulation innovations that reduce heat loss in the winter and heat gain in the summer, which can drastically lower energy bills.

Natural Light and Aesthetics: Newer window designs can take full advantage of natural light, enhancing the total ambiance of an area. Upgraded windows can likewise improve home value and curb appeal.

Sound Reduction: double Glazing warranty or triple-glazed windows can substantially reduce outdoors noise, producing a more serene indoor environment.

UV Protection: Many new windows come with finishes that minimize harmful UV rays, protecting home furnishings and designs from fading.

Decreased Maintenance: Modern products require less upkeep than older wood windows that might need to be painted, stained, or sealed routinely.

Improved Security: New window innovations frequently feature improved locking systems, adding an additional layer of protection against break-ins.
Types of Window Upgrades
When it comes to window upgrades, homeowners and home supervisors can choose from a number of types. Below, crucial alternatives are outlined in detail:
1. Double Glazing Warranty Glazing
Double-glazed windows include two panes of glass with an area between them filled with air or gas. This design offers excellent insulation properties.
2. Triple Glazing
Similar to Reliable Double Glazing glazing, triple glazing has three panes of glass. It provides even greater thermal efficiency, making it perfect for very cold climates.
3. Vinyl Replacement Windows
Vinyl windows are popular due to their sturdiness, energy effectiveness, and very little maintenance. They are available in numerous styles and colors.
4. Fiberglass Windows
Fiberglass windows offer exceptional insulation and are resistant to warping and shrinking. They can likewise be painted to match the home's exterior.
5. Wood-Clad Windows
Wood-clad windows feature a wood interior for visual appeal and a weather-resistant exterior, combining the charm of wood with resilience.
6. Sliding Doors and Windows
Sliding styles are an elegant choice for taking full advantage of area and natural light. They provide a smooth shift in between indoor and outside settings.
Aspects to Consider When Upgrading Windows
When considering a window upgrade, several elements ought to be taken into account:

Budget: Determine just how much you want to invest in window upgrades and pick options that fit within this financial structure.

Home Style: Select windows that complement the existing architectural style of the home.

Energy Ratings: Look for windows with good energy efficiency scores, such as ENERGY STAR accreditation.

Installation: Consider whether you will employ a professional or attempt a DIY installation, as this can affect the general cost.

Local Climate: Take into account the climate in your area when selecting Quality Window Installation types. For instance, triple glazing is beneficial in cooler environments, while single-pane options may suffice in milder regions.

How much does it typically cost to upgrade windows?
The cost of upgrading windows can differ commonly depending upon the window type, product, installation costs, and the size of the project. Usually, house owners can anticipate to spend between ₤ 300 to ₤ 1,000 per window, consisting of installation.
2. For how long does it require to upgrade windows?
The time required for window upgrades can differ based upon the variety of windows being replaced and the intricacy of the job. Normally, a professional installation can take anywhere from a couple of hours to a few days.
3. Are window upgrades worth the investment?
Yes, window upgrades are usually considered a rewarding financial investment due to long-term cost savings on energy expenses, increased residential or commercial property worth, enhanced aesthetic appeals, and enhanced convenience and safety.
4. Do I need a license to replace my windows?
License requirements depend upon local building regulations and regulations. It is suggested to consult the local building department to make sure compliance.
5. What are the signs that I require to upgrade my windows?
Typical signs that indicate a requirement for window upgrades include drafts, condensation between panes, trouble opening or closing the Energy-Efficient Windows, and noticeable damage or deterioration.
